Alfred Dreyfus (born , Mulhouse, France—died , Paris) was a French army officer whose trial for treason began a 12-year controversy, known as the Dreyfus Affair, that deeply marked the political and social history of the French Third Republic.

What Was the Dreyfus Affair? The Dreyfus Affair was a political scandal that rocked France between 1894 and 1906 and revealed growing antisemitism across Europe.

In 1894, a French artillery officer named Alfred Dreyfus was found guilty of treason after it was revealed he passed military secrets to Germany. Except, he was innocent; the victim of anti-Semitism.

French military officer Alfred Dreyfus was accused of treason and found guilty in 1894, but the case was driven by antisemitism rather than evidence.

The Dreyfus case underscored and intensified bitter divisions within French politics and society. The controversy involved critical institutions and issues, including monarchists and republicans, the political parties, the Catholic Church, the army, and strong anti-Semitic sentiment.
